How does career-related parental support benefit career adaptability of medical imaging technology students in Asia-Pacific LMICs? The roles of psychological capital and career values

BackgroundChina, as a low- and middle-income country (LMIC) in the Asia-Pacific region, is advancing its rural medical and health system.
